I'm trying to get the above autopilot to be driven by go-to function of 10" VX2. I achieved a small milestone yesterday, but still not working 100%

When port 2 NMEA output was connected to NMEA input on AP at the course computer, no XTE, BTW etc would show on the AP. I moved the connection to the ST6002 controller and the AP now displays above data successfully from the VX2. When track is selected, AP still displays NO DATA and won't lock to waypoint.

I've checked all the sentence outputs and these seem to correlate with the Raymarine requirements (and it does now show XTE, DTW, BTW etc).
 
I have seen many Raymarine Seatalk processors have problems with NMEA 0183 but work fine if you connect that same NMEA to the back of their control display or purchase their NMEA 0183 to Seatalk converter. I normally recommend you turn on the following NMEA 0183 sentence to drive a pilot. APB, GGA, RMB, RMC, VTG, XTE. If it doesn't work for you, you might talk to Raymarine about suggestions. The Vx2 can put out either v1.5 or v2.0 NMEA 0183 at RS422 signal level (using port 2) or RS232 signal level (using port 4).
